Mercosur gamble shows von der Leyen thinks she can go over France’s head
- The EU moved to provisionally implement the EU-Mercosur trade deal despite the European Parliament's review request.
- France condemned the move as a surprise and an unpleasant one for Paris.
- Macron warned that the decision did not respect French will and questioned the Commission's approach.
- Argentina and Uruguay ratified the Mercosur deal, moving it closer to finalization.
- The Commission reportedly pursued the provisional application while a court review was pending.
- Macron’s government sought assurances on farmers' protection during the review period.
- French officials indicated the move reflected a fading influence of Paris in Brussels.
- Von der Leyen described the decision as swift to avoid delaying the deal's entry into force.
- France remains opposed to the deal, arguing it benefits imports over European sovereignty.
- The probe into the deal's final ratification continues, with the Court of Justice review and Parliament approval looming.
